# K8s Version Upgrade Pipeline ## Overview Kubernetes component versions (`kubeadm`/`kubelet`/`kubectl`) on the 5 K8s VMs are upgraded automatically by a weekly detection CronJob that seeds a chain of small phase Jobs. Each Job is **pinned to a node that is NOT its drain target** — so no pod in the chain can preempt itself. The chain (Sun 12:00 UTC weekly): ``` detection CronJob → preflight Job → master Job → worker × 4 Jobs → postflight Job ``` This is **independent** of the OS-side `unattended-upgrades + kured` pipeline (see `k8s-node-auto-upgrades.md`). They do not share rollouts. Schedules can overlap (kured runs daily 02:00-06:00 London; detection here runs Sun 12:00 UTC) — when a kured reboot lands within 24h of the Sunday detection, the `RecentNodeReboot` alert in the Upgrade Gates group blocks the version-upgrade preflight, so the chain self-defers to the next Sunday rather than rolling on top of a half-fresh node. ## Architecture ``` k8s-version-check CronJob (Sun 12:00 UTC, k8s-upgrade ns, SA: k8s-upgrade-job) │ kubectl get nodes → running version │ ssh master 'apt-cache madison kubeadm' → latest patch (within current minor) │ HEAD pkgs.k8s.io/.../v/deb/Release → next minor available? │ push k8s_upgrade_available{kind,running,target} → Pushgateway │ ▼ if a target is detected envsubst on /template/job-template.yaml | kubectl apply -f - │ creates k8s-upgrade-preflight- ▼ Job 0 — preflight (pinned: k8s-node1) ├── All nodes Ready + no Mem/Disk pressure ├── halt-on-alert (kured-style ignore-list) ├── 24h-quiet baseline (no Ready transitions <24h ago) ├── kubeadm upgrade plan matches target ├── Push k8s_upgrade_in_flight=1, k8s_upgrade_started_timestamp=$(date +%s) ├── Trigger backup-etcd Job, wait, verify snapshot byte count ├── SSH master: containerd skew fix (if master < workers) ├── SSH all 5 nodes: apt repo URL rewrite (only kind=minor) └── spawn_next → k8s-upgrade-master- ▼ Job 1 — master upgrade (pinned: k8s-node1) ├── halt-on-alert recheck (no firing alerts) ├── drain k8s-master (predrain_unstick deletes PDB-blocked pods) ├── ssh wizard@k8s-master 'bash -s' < /scripts/update_k8s.sh -- --role master --release X.Y.Z ├── kubectl uncordon k8s-master; wait Ready + version match ├── verify control-plane pods Running ├── halt-on-alert recheck (allows RecentNodeReboot) └── spawn_next → k8s-upgrade-worker--k8s-node4 ▼ Job 2 — worker k8s-node4 (pinned: k8s-node1) Job 3 — worker k8s-node3 (pinned: k8s-node1) Job 4 — worker k8s-node2 (pinned: k8s-node1) (identical pattern: halt-on-alert wait 30m → drain → ssh script → uncordon → 10-min soak → spawn_next) ▼ Job 5 — worker k8s-node1 (pinned: k8s-master + control-plane toleration) └── spawn_next → k8s-upgrade-postflight- ▼ Job 6 — postflight (no pinning) ├── Verify all 5 nodes at target version ├── Verify no firing Upgrade Gates alerts ├── Compute pod-ready ratio (should be ≥ 0.9) ├── Clear k8s-upgrade-* annotations on namespace ├── Push k8s_upgrade_in_flight=0, k8s_upgrade_snapshot_taken=0, k8s_upgrade_started_timestamp=0 └── Slack: ✅ K8s upgrade complete ``` **Pin choices summarised:** - k8s-node1 hosts every Job that drains master or another worker. k8s-node1 itself is upgraded **last**. - k8s-master hosts Job 5 (which drains k8s-node1). Job 5's spec includes a toleration for `node-role.kubernetes.io/control-plane:NoSchedule`. - If anyone reorders the worker sequence, the pin for Job 5 needs to track whatever worker is upgraded last. If found, renders Job 0 from `job-template.yaml` and applies it. | ### Pushgateway metrics Pushed by upgrade-step.sh during phase execution; observed by the `Upgrade Gates` alert group in `stacks/monitoring/.../prometheus_chart_values.tpl`: | Metric | Pushed by | Cleared by | |---|---|---| | `k8s_upgrade_in_flight` (1/0) | preflight Job (set to 1) | postflight Job (set to 0) | | `k8s_upgrade_started_timestamp` (epoch s) | preflight Job | postflight Job (set to 0) | | `k8s_upgrade_snapshot_taken` (1/0) | preflight Job (set to 1 after Job=`pre-upgrade-etcd-*` completes with `Backup done:` log of ≥1 KiB) | postflight Job (0) | | `k8s_upgrade_available{kind,running,target}` | detection CronJob | next detection run (overwrite) | | `k8s_version_check_last_run_timestamp` | detection CronJob | (cumulative) | ### Upgrade Gates alerts (`Upgrade Gates` group in prometheus_chart_values.tpl) - **`K8sVersionSkew`** — distinct kubelet/apiserver `gitVersion` count > 1 for 30m. Catches a half-done rollout. - **`EtcdPreUpgradeSnapshotMissing`** — `k8s_upgrade_in_flight==1 && k8s_upgrade_snapshot_taken==0` for 10m. Catches preflight Stage 2 failing silently. - **`K8sUpgradeStalled`** — `k8s_upgrade_in_flight==1 && time()-k8s_upgrade_started_timestamp > 5400` for 5m. Catches a Job in the chain dying without spawning its successor. - All three alerts ALSO block kured (same `--prometheus-url` halt-on-alert mechanism) so the OS-reboot pipeline can't run on top of a half-done version upgrade. ### Vault secrets - `secret/k8s-upgrade/ssh_key` — ed25519 PRIVATE key, used by Jobs to SSH `wizard@` - `secret/k8s-upgrade/ssh_key_pub` — matching PUBLIC key, deployed to nodes' `~/.ssh/authorized_keys` - `secret/k8s-upgrade/slack_webhook` — Slack incoming-webhook URL Exposed in K8s via ExternalSecret `k8s-upgrade-creds` in the `k8s-upgrade` namespace. ESO refreshes within 15 min — or force: `kubectl -n k8s-upgrade annotate externalsecret k8s-upgrade-creds force-sync=$(date +%s) --overwrite` ## Past Incidents ### 2026-05-11 — Self-preemption (agent → Job-chain rewrite) - The v1 agent ran inside the `claude-agent-service` Deployment (replicas=1, no nodeSelector) and was scheduled to k8s-node4. - During Stage 6 (first worker drain) the agent ran `kubectl drain k8s-node4` — evicting itself. - The bash process died after the drain but before the SSH-pipe to install kubeadm on node4. - Node4 was left cordoned; cluster stuck at master v1.34.7, workers v1.34.2 until manual recovery. - **Mitigation**: rewrote the pipeline as a chain of Jobs, each `nodeSelector`-pinned to a non-target node. New `predrain_unstick` step deletes PDB-blocked single-replica pods (Anubis pattern) before drain so they don't loop forever. Added `K8sUpgradeStalled` alert (in-flight + started_timestamp > 90 min). ## File Pointers | What | Where | |------|-------| | Stack (CronJob + ConfigMaps + SA/RBAC + ExternalSecret) | `infra/stacks/k8s-version-upgrade/main.tf` | | Universal phase body | `infra/stacks/k8s-version-upgrade/scripts/upgrade-step.sh` | | Job template | `infra/stacks/k8s-version-upgrade/job-template.yaml` | | Per-node upgrade script | `infra/scripts/update_k8s.sh` | | Upgrade Gates alerts | `infra/stacks/monitoring/modules/monitoring/prometheus_chart_values.tpl` (group "Upgrade Gates") | | Vault secrets | `secret/k8s-upgrade/{ssh_key, ssh_key_pub, slack_webhook}` | | Architecture doc | `infra/docs/architecture/automated-upgrades.md` (K8s Version Upgrades section) | | Related (OS reboots) | `infra/docs/runbooks/k8s-node-auto-upgrades.md` | | Deprecated agent prompt (reference) | `infra/.claude/agents/k8s-version-upgrade.deprecated.md` |
